🚀 Overview of the Micro SaaS Revolution
The landscape of software development is undergoing a profound transformation. Traditionally, the software industry was dominated by large corporations with massive resources, extensive teams, and complex product suites. These giants focused on broad platforms that served millions of users with a one-size-fits-all approach. However, a new movement is gaining momentum, challenging the status quo and reshaping how software is built, sold, and maintained.
This movement is known as Micro SaaS. It represents a shift towards smaller, focused software solutions designed to solve specific problems for a well-defined audience. Micro SaaS companies are typically run by small teams, often just one or two individuals, yet they manage to generate significant revenue and profitability. This model prioritizes agility over scale, allowing creators to iterate quickly and respond directly to customer feedback.
The rise of Micro SaaS is not just a trend; it is a fundamental change in the business model of technology. By focusing on niche markets, these small teams avoid the fierce competition found in general-purpose software. Instead, they carve out a loyal customer base that values specialized functionality. This approach offers a sustainable path to profitability without the need for millions in venture capital funding.
In this comprehensive guide, we will explore the mechanics of Micro SaaS, the technical advantages it offers, and the strategies small teams use to succeed. We will analyze the financial benefits, the potential challenges, and the future outlook of this growing sector. By the end of this article, you will have a clear understanding of how to leverage this model for your own projects.
🎯 Deep Analysis of the Market Shift
The shift towards Micro SaaS is driven by several converging factors in the modern technology ecosystem. First, the barrier to entry for software development has lowered significantly. Cloud infrastructure, open-source libraries, and no-code tools have made it easier than ever to build and deploy applications without a massive engineering team. This accessibility empowers individuals to launch products that were previously reserved for large enterprises.
Second, customers are increasingly seeking specialized solutions. Enterprise software often comes with bloatware and unnecessary features that small businesses do not need. Micro SaaS fills this gap by offering lean, purpose-built tools that integrate seamlessly into existing workflows. Users are willing to pay for software that solves their specific pain points efficiently, rather than paying a premium for a giant platform they only use a fraction of.
Third, the economic environment favors profitability over rapid growth. Venture capital funding has become more conservative, and investors are looking for sustainable business models. Micro SaaS companies often achieve profitability early in their lifecycle, making them attractive assets. This financial independence allows founders to maintain control and focus on long-term stability rather than chasing user count metrics at any cost.
1) Technical background involves leveraging modern cloud stacks that reduce overhead.
2) User search intent is shifting towards specific solutions rather than general platforms.
3) Market relevance is high as legacy software struggles to adapt to niche needs.
4) Future outlook suggests continued growth as remote work and digital tools expand.
🛠️ Understanding the Technical Concept
📌 What is Micro SaaS?
Micro SaaS is a software business model where a small team or individual builds a niche software product that solves a specific problem. Unlike traditional SaaS which aims for mass market adoption, Micro SaaS targets a narrow segment of the market. The goal is not to become a unicorn but to generate a steady, profitable income with minimal overhead. These products are often built using modern, lightweight technologies that allow for rapid development and maintenance.
The defining characteristic of Micro SaaS is its focus. While a traditional SaaS company might offer a suite of features for project management, a Micro SaaS might only offer time tracking for remote teams. This specificity allows for deeper integration with user needs and less competition. The technical architecture is usually simple, relying on serverless functions or managed databases to minimize operational complexity.
- ✅ Core definition: A small-scale software business focused on a niche problem.
- ✅ Primary function: Solving a specific pain point for a targeted audience.
- ✅ Target users: Small businesses, freelancers, or specific industry professionals.
- ✅ Technical category: Web-based applications, often using serverless architecture.
⚙️ How Does It Work in Detail?
The operational model of Micro SaaS relies on automation and lean processes. Developers typically use frameworks that allow for quick prototyping and deployment. For example, they might use a JAMstack architecture which separates the frontend from the backend, allowing for faster load times and easier scaling. Payment processing is often handled through third-party APIs like Stripe, removing the need for complex in-house billing systems.
This approach minimizes the need for large IT departments. A single developer can manage the codebase, customer support, and marketing. The technical architecture is designed for resilience rather than massive scale. If one server fails, the system should recover automatically. This ensures high uptime without the need for redundant infrastructure, keeping costs low while maintaining reliability for paying customers.
🚀 Features and Advanced Capabilities
✨ Key Features of Modern Micro SaaS
Successful Micro SaaS products share a set of common characteristics that differentiate them from legacy software. They are typically cloud-native, meaning they are designed to run on the cloud from day one. This ensures accessibility from any device with an internet connection. They also prioritize user experience, often offering a clean, intuitive interface that requires little to no training for new users.
Integration is another critical feature. Micro SaaS tools are expected to connect with other popular platforms that users already utilize. For instance, a niche accounting tool might integrate directly with Shopify or QuickBooks. This ecosystem approach increases the value of the product without requiring the Micro SaaS team to build every feature from scratch.
- 🎯 Rapid Deployment: Features can be updated and pushed to production within days.
- 🎯 Scalable Pricing: Plans often start low to attract small users and grow with them.
- 🎯 Community Driven: Feedback loops are short, allowing users to shape the product.
- 🎯 API First: Most tools offer APIs for developers to extend functionality.
📊 Key Points and Performance Metrics
Understanding the financial and operational metrics of Micro SaaS is crucial for aspiring entrepreneurs. Unlike traditional startups that burn cash to gain market share, Micro SaaS focuses on unit economics. Every customer acquired must contribute positively to the bottom line from the start. This discipline ensures that the business can survive economic downturns and remain independent.
| Category | Micro SaaS Approach | Traditional SaaS Approach |
|---|---|---|
| Funding | Self-funded or Bootstrapped | Venture Capital Heavy |
| Team Size | 1 to 5 People | 50 to 100+ People |
| Focus | Niche Specificity | Mass Market Adoption |
| Profitability | Immediate or Early | Long-term Horizon |
This table highlights the fundamental differences in strategy. Micro SaaS prioritizes efficiency and control, while traditional SaaS prioritizes speed and scale. The choice depends on the founder’s goals. If the goal is freedom and profit, Micro SaaS is superior. If the goal is massive valuation and exit, traditional SaaS might be the path. However, the Micro SaaS route is increasingly popular due to the stability it offers.
🆚 What Distinguishes It from Competitors?
Competitors in the Micro SaaS space are often other small teams or features within larger platforms. The key distinction lies in the depth of focus. Large platforms often treat niche features as add-ons that lack dedicated support. Micro SaaS teams treat the niche feature as their entire product, providing superior support and updates. This dedication builds trust and loyalty among users.
Additionally, Micro SaaS products are often more agile. They can pivot quickly if the market changes. Large enterprises move slowly due to bureaucracy and legacy code. Micro SaaS developers can rewrite code or change direction in a matter of weeks. This agility allows them to stay ahead of trends and capture emerging markets before the big players notice.
- 1) Specialization: Better than generalists for specific tasks.
- 2) Responsiveness: Faster response to bug reports and feature requests.
- 3) Cost: Often cheaper due to lower overhead costs.
📊 Pros and Cons of the Model
✅ Advantages
The advantages of Micro SaaS are compelling for many developers and entrepreneurs. The biggest benefit is freedom. Founders are not beholden to investors who demand exponential growth. They can work at their own pace and prioritize customer happiness over quarterly returns. This leads to a healthier work-life balance and a more sustainable business.
Profitability is another major advantage. By keeping costs low and focusing on a paying niche, Micro SaaS businesses often turn a profit within the first year. This financial health allows for reinvestment into the product without taking on debt or diluting equity. The risk of failure is lower because the initial investment is minimal.
- ✅ High Profit Margins: Low overhead leads to high net income.
- ✅ Low Risk: Minimal capital required to launch.
- ✅ Autonomy: Complete control over product direction.
❌ Disadvantages
However, the model is not without its challenges. The primary disadvantage is the ceiling on growth. Without massive marketing budgets, scaling beyond a certain revenue point can be difficult. Additionally, the workload falls heavily on the founders. One person must wear many hats, including coding, marketing, sales, and support. This can lead to burnout if not managed carefully.
There is also the risk of market saturation. If a niche proves profitable, others will quickly copy the idea. Micro SaaS founders must constantly innovate to stay ahead. They cannot rely on a single feature for long-term success. Continuous improvement is required to maintain the competitive edge.
- ❌ Growth Limits: Harder to scale to enterprise levels.
- ❌ Workload: High pressure on small teams.
- ❌ Competition: Vulnerable to copycats in popular niches.
💻 Requirements and Technical Specifications
While Micro SaaS is accessible, it still requires specific technical and operational requirements to run effectively. Founders need a solid understanding of web development, marketing, and finance. The technical stack must be reliable and secure to maintain user trust. Security is paramount, especially when handling user data and payments.
🖥️ Minimum Requirements
At a minimum, a Micro SaaS founder needs a laptop with a robust development environment. A domain name and hosting are essential. Basic knowledge of a programming language like JavaScript or Python is required. Understanding of databases and APIs is also necessary to build the core functionality of the application.
⚡ Recommended Specifications
For optimal performance, a developer should use a modern cloud provider like AWS, Google Cloud, or Vercel. These platforms offer serverless options that scale automatically. A dedicated email service for transactional emails is recommended to ensure delivery. Finally, a reliable payment gateway like Stripe is crucial for handling subscriptions securely.
| Component | Minimum | Recommended | Performance Impact |
|---|---|---|---|
| Server | VPS | Serverless | Automatic Scaling |
| Database | MySQL | Managed NoSQL | Query Speed |
| Security | SSL | 2FA & Encryption | Trust Level |
These specifications ensure that the application remains fast and secure as the user base grows. Investing in these areas early prevents technical debt later. A slow or insecure app will drive customers away regardless of the features offered.
🔍 Practical Guide to Launching
Launching a Micro SaaS product requires a strategic approach. It is not just about coding; it is about validating the idea and finding customers. The process begins with identifying a problem that is painful enough for people to solve. Once the problem is clear, a prototype should be built to test the solution.
🧩 Installation or Setup Method
The setup process involves registering a domain, setting up hosting, and deploying the code. Developers should use version control systems like Git to track changes. Continuous Integration and Continuous Deployment (CI/CD) pipelines automate the testing and deployment process. This ensures that updates are released smoothly without downtime.
- 1) Validate: Talk to potential users before writing code.
- 2) Build MVP: Create a minimum viable product with core features.
- 3) Launch: Release to a small beta group for feedback.
- 4) Iterate: Fix bugs and add features based on reviews.
🛡️ Common Errors and How to Fix Them
Common errors include building features nobody wants, poor pricing strategies, and neglecting marketing. If users do not sign up, the value proposition may be unclear. If they sign up but do not convert, the pricing may be too high or the onboarding too complex. Fixing these issues requires constant communication with users.
- ⚠️ Issue: Low Sign-up Rate.
- ⚠️ Fix: Improve landing page copy and clear value proposition.
- ⚠️ Issue: High Churn Rate.
- ⚠️ Fix: Enhance onboarding and customer support experience.
📈 Performance and User Experience
Performance is a critical factor in the success of Micro SaaS. Users expect fast load times and reliable uptime. If the application lags, users will abandon it for a competitor. Monitoring tools should be used to track performance metrics and identify bottlenecks quickly. Stability is key to retaining subscribers.
🎮 Real Performance Experience
Real-world performance depends on the code quality and infrastructure. Well-optimized code ensures low latency. Caching strategies can reduce database load. Load testing should be performed before major releases to ensure the system can handle traffic spikes. A stable system builds confidence and reduces support tickets.
🌍 Global User Ratings
User ratings reflect the quality of the product. Positive feedback usually centers on ease of use and specific functionality. Negative feedback often relates to bugs or lack of support. Analyzing these trends helps founders prioritize improvements. High ratings lead to organic growth through word of mouth.
- 1) Average Rating: Aim for 4.5 stars or higher.
- 2) Positive Feedback: Focus on what users love most.
- 3) Negative Feedback: Address critical bugs immediately.
- 4) Trend Analysis: Watch for changes in satisfaction over time.
🔐 Security Considerations
Security cannot be an afterthought in Micro SaaS. Handling user data and payments requires strict adherence to security standards. Data breaches can destroy a small business instantly. Founders must implement encryption, secure authentication, and regular backups to protect their users.
🔒 Security Level
The security level should match industry standards for small businesses. This includes using HTTPS, encrypting passwords, and following best practices for API security. Regular audits help identify vulnerabilities before they are exploited. Compliance with regulations like GDPR is also necessary for international users.
🛑 Potential Risks
Risks include data leakage, unauthorized access, and service outages. Protection tips involve using strong passwords, enabling two-factor authentication, and limiting access rights. Regular security updates are essential to patch known vulnerabilities. Ignoring these risks can lead to catastrophic failure.
- ⚠️ Risk: Data Breach.
- ⚠️ Tip: Encrypt sensitive data at rest and in transit.
- ⚠️ Risk: Account Takeover.
- ⚠️ Tip: Enforce strong password policies and 2FA.
🆚 Comparison with Alternatives
There are alternatives to building Micro SaaS, such as joining a large company or freelancing. Each has its pros and cons. Freelancing offers flexibility but income is unstable. Joining a company offers stability but less control. Micro SaaS offers a middle ground with potential for high income and autonomy.
🥇 Best Available Alternatives
For those looking to enter the software market, there are other paths. Building a mobile app is one option. Creating a content site is another. However, Micro SaaS offers recurring revenue which is highly valued in the market. It provides a steady cash flow that supports long-term planning.
| Option | Stability | Control | Income Potential |
|---|---|---|---|
| Micro SaaS | High | High | High |
| Freelancing | Low | Medium | Medium |
| Corporate Job | Very High | Low | Medium |
Choosing the right path depends on personal goals. Micro SaaS is best for those who want ownership and recurring revenue. It requires more risk but offers greater rewards in the long run.
💡 Expert Tips for Success
To succeed in Micro SaaS, founders must focus on their strengths. Marketing is often the biggest challenge. Learning about SEO and content marketing is essential. Building an audience before launching can ensure initial traction. Community engagement helps build a loyal customer base that advocates for the product.
🎯 Best Settings for Maximum Performance
Optimizing settings involves configuring the database for speed and caching static assets. Use a Content Delivery Network to serve content from locations closer to users. Monitor server load and adjust resources as needed. These technical settings ensure a smooth experience for the end user.
- 🎯 Database: Use indexing for faster queries.
- 🎯 Images: Compress all images to reduce load time.
- 🎯 Caching: Implement server-side caching.
📌 Advanced Tricks Few Know
Advanced tricks include using affiliate programs to drive growth and automating customer support with chatbots. Partnerships with other Micro SaaS founders can also expand reach. Cross-promotion is a low-cost way to acquire new users. These strategies require creativity but yield high returns.
🏁 Final Verdict
The rise of Micro SaaS represents a democratization of software entrepreneurship. Small teams can now compete with giants by focusing on niche markets and delivering superior value. The model offers financial freedom, technical agility, and a sustainable path to profitability. While challenges exist, the rewards are significant for those willing to put in the work.
For aspiring entrepreneurs, the time to start is now. The tools are available, the market is ready, and the demand for specialized solutions is high. By following the strategies outlined in this guide, you can build a successful Micro SaaS business that stands the test of time. Take the first step today.
❓ Frequently Asked Questions
- What is the best niche for Micro SaaS? The best niche is one where you have expertise and can identify a clear pain point. Look for industries that are underserved by large software providers.
- How much capital is needed to start? Many Micro SaaS businesses start with less than $1,000. Costs include hosting, domain, and marketing. Bootstrapping is the most common approach.
- Can I build Micro SaaS alone? Yes, many successful products are built by solo founders. It requires discipline but is entirely possible with modern tools.
- How do I find customers? Focus on content marketing, SEO, and communities where your target audience hangs out. Social media and forums are great places to start.
- Is competition a major issue? Competition exists, but niche focus reduces it. Focus on quality and customer service to differentiate yourself.
- What is the typical revenue? Revenue varies widely, but many successful Micro SaaS businesses generate between $5,000 and $50,000 per month.
- Do I need to know coding? While helpful, no-code tools allow you to build without deep coding knowledge. However, understanding code helps with customization.
- How long does it take to launch? A minimum viable product can be built in weeks. Full launch and iteration may take several months.
- Is it better to sell or rent? Subscription models (renting) are preferred for recurring revenue. One-time sales are harder to scale sustainably.
- What is the biggest risk? The biggest risk is building something nobody wants. Validate your idea with potential users before writing code.








